IT Roadmap Table

The ITSP2 IT Roadmap Table will outline a strategic timeline for implementing various IT initiatives. This table, adapted from the provided IT roadmap example, will include the following elements:

  • Initiative: Specific project or program to be undertaken.
  • Objective: The goal of each initiative.
  • Timeline: Estimated completion dates.
  • Resources: Required budget and personnel.
  • Responsibility: Assigned team or personnel in charge of the initiative.

For example, an initiative may involve upgrading network security protocols to safeguard against data breaches. The objective would be to enhance data protection, thereby minimizing the risk of cyber attacks. The timeline might span over six months, with a budget allocation specified and dedicated IT personnel identified as responsible for the execution.

Cybersecurity Strategies

Given the rising incidences of cyber threats, GGFRT must prioritize the implementation of robust cybersecurity measures. Proposed strategies include the adoption of multi-factor authentication, regular security audits, and employee training on cybersecurity awareness. Additionally, an incident response plan should be established to quickly react to potential breaches, ensuring minimal disruption to operations.

Infrastructure Upgrades

Infrastructure is a critical component of GGFRT’s IT environment. The existing systems should be assessed for efficiency, scalability, and security. Upgrading hardware and software to modern platforms will ensure that GGFRT can handle increased data loads and enhance communication between departments. Cloud solutions may also offer a scalable and cost-effective alternative to traditional server-based setups.

Workforce Training and Development

As technology continues to advance, ongoing training is essential to equip employees with the necessary skills. GGFRT should prioritize the development of training programs focused on new technologies, cybersecurity protocols, and operational best practices. This investment in human capital will enhance employee performance and improve the overall success of the IT initiatives.

Evaluation and Metrics

To measure the effectiveness of the implemented strategies, GGFRT must establish performance metrics and regularly evaluate progress. Key performance indicators (KPIs) should align with the overall business objectives, focusing on areas such as operational efficiency, customer satisfaction, and data security incidents. Regular reporting on these metrics will inform stakeholders of success and areas requiring additional attention.
